System Log

System logs can be used for debugging purposes.

Navigate to the web Upgrade > Advanced > System Log interface.

Parameter Set-up:

  • Log Level: select log levels from 1 to 7 levels. You will be instructed by Akuvox technical staff about the specific log level to be entered for debugging purpose. The default log level is 3. The higher the level is, the more complete the log is.

  • Remote System Server: the remote server address to receive the device log. The remote server address will be provided by Akuvox technical support.

Remote Debug Server

When the device is having a problem, you can use the remote debug server to access the device log remotely for debugging purposes.

Navigate to the web Upgrade > Advanced > Remote Debug Server interface.

PCAP

PCAP is used to capture the data package going in and out of the devices for debugging and troubleshooting purposes.

Navigate to the web Upgrade > Advanced > PCAP interface.

Parameter Set-up:

  • Specific Port: select the specific port from 1-65535 so that only the data packet from the specific port can be captured. You can leave the field blank by default.

  • PCAP: click Start tab and Stop tab to capture a certain range of data packets before clicking Export tab to export the data packets to your Local PC.

  • PCAP Auto Refresh: when enabled, the PCAP will continue to capture data packets even after the data packets reached their 1M maximum in capacity. When disabled, the PCAP will stop data packet capturing when the data packet captured reached the maximum capturing capacity of 1MB.

  • New PCAP: click Start to capture bigger data package.
